The density of silver is 10.5 g cm3. a piece of silver with a mass of 61.3 g would ovvupy a volume of ?

The relationship between mass m, volume V and density d is:
[tex]d= \frac{m}{V} [/tex]
The silver has density [tex]d=10.5 g/cm^3[/tex], and the mass of the piece of silver is [tex]m=61.3 g[/tex]. Therefore we can calculate its volume using the previous formula:
[tex]V= \frac{m}{d}= \frac{61.3 g}{10.5 g/cm^3}=5.84 cm^3 [/tex]
